Transaction ec5f601c599a9371c74582c051e7257a7fe984b72e506a1d31e5bc2f2dbee483
1 Input
1 Output
-
ec5f601c599a9371c74582c051e7257a7fe984b72e506a1d31e5bc2f2dbee483:0
- value
- 32565
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cfaa2466014900e59032fbd9044fa63876c21e4
- address
- bc1q8na2y3nqzjgqukgr977eq386vwrkcg0ytt07js